Watch Dealer #28 when he is calling items....

Dont know the guys name, but he is a dealer (#28) and sometimes calls items. He will cheat you if he can. Last week he announced that two pictures were "one money" and promptly called them sold as "two times the money". Did the same thing on a "choice" item of glassware that had two items in one box. Be careful when #28 (Short gray haired man) is calling items. He grinned and winked at the staff after getting away with those two. ex: The two pictures sold for 90.00 and the buyer was charged 180.00 . The glassware was 15.00 and the buyer was charged 30.00. Note: If he winks then you just got screwed....

Chaos Auction

I personally won't go to another of their auction. Many of the lots were not marked, only marked by consignor number. When asked about this, I was told "they were too busy" to put lot numbers on items. Many of the items that were attributed, were attributed incorrectly and not to the buyer's advantage. Many of the paintings, lithograph, sketches, etc. were thrown just in a bulk to the side to go through, rather than hanging individually on walls. They were reserving seats for people who had not even shown up for the auction, meanwhile people that were there couldn't find a seat. As a seller, I would strongly not advise selling/consigning your items there, as they allowed patrons to harm items and say nothing (i.e.; guy in scooter chair had to sit where a table for the auction was displayed, took table with glass top threw it up on a couch, but chipped glass top in process. Told staff what happened, they did nothing. Then same guy kept bumping his scooter into the very same table, as it was sitting on couch, nicking and gouging the side of the table with the scooter and nothing was done. Apparently, this buyer must be a regular, as they sacrificed the consignor's item for his benefit). Buyer's may like it, because there is so much chaos going on and inattention to detail on behalf of the staff, that they are getting a deal at the seller's/consignor's expense. So much chaos that many buyers (like myself) refuse to participate, because it was so poorly run, thus driving bid competition away. If I was to consign somewhere, it most certainly would not be here, as I am sure I would loose 50% of the value a good auction place would bring, because the way the auction was run was so poorly done.I have very little good to say about this auction house.
